SUNY Poly prof receives $625,000

-

SUNY Polytechni­c Institute professor Woongje Sung was awarded $625,000 from the U.S. Department of Energy’s Advanced Manufactur­ing Office for research into how to reduce the costs of making silicon carbide-based power electronic­s devices. The research is being done in partnershi­p with the National Renewable Energy Laboratory. Silicon carbide switches are used in electric cars, wind turbines, airplanes and other devices.
